Bonds of Water- strong› Can break into hydrogen ion (H+ ) and

hydroxide ion (OH- )

H2O H+ + OH-

Compounds that form hydrogen ions when dissolved in water

Low concentration of hydrogen ions and hydroxide ions› Present in equal numbers› Water is neutral pH

Properties of Acids› Corrosive

Burns your skin

› Sour taste Lemons, vinegar

› Turns blue litmus paper to red color Examples of Acids

› Carbonic Acid in soft drinks (i.e. soda)› Stomach Acid› Lemon Juice

Compounds that reduce the concentration of hydrogen ions in a solution

Form hydroxide ions when dissolved in water (OH- )

Properties of Bases› Corrosive› Soapy feel› pH more than 7› Turns red litmus paper to a blue color

Examples of Bases› Bleach, some soaps, some cleaning agents› Ammonia› Seawater› Blood

pH scale is based on the concentration of hydrogen ions in solutions

All solutions have a pH value between 0 and 14› Pure water, pH= 7› Acids, pH <7› Bases, pH>7

pH Example

Acids 0 HCl

1 Stomach acid

2 Lemon juice

3 Vinegar

4 Soda

5 Rainwater

6 Milk

Neutral 7 Pure water

Bases 8 Egg whites

9 Baking soda

10 Tums® antacid

11 Ammonia
